First thing we do before gybing is to centre the main. In the clip recorded during a Competent Crew course sailing out of Southampton, you see us on port tack; and we'll gybe onto starboard tack. As the stern goes through the wind, the wind gets behind the sails, and the headsail will start to come over, and the main will come across. We don't need to do anything with the main sheet at this point, but we do need to ease the headsail sheet on starboard, and take up the sheet on port. And then at this point we will ease the main sheet to let the main out. VHF Radio Course ➜ https://www.firstclasssailing.com/rya-courses/vhf-radio-course The RYA VHF course teaches you how to use a VHF Radio. You need to take this course before you can take a VHF Radio Assessment. Upon successful completion of the assessment, you will be issued with a VHF Radio License. It is a legal requirement that someone on board has a license. Our RYA VHF courses are in Southampton / Solent and London. The VHF Radio course includes how to use radio in routine communications plus when in distress, urgency, and safety situations.
